Robert Parker's Wine Advocate
Similar to the varietal Merenzao from the same year, the 2016 Serradelo Brancellao feels like a triumph over the adverse conditions of the year. And like its sibling, this seems to have a subtle creamy patina, perhaps imparted by the élevage of 12 months in 300-liter French oak barrels, which somewhat masks the character of this delicate variety. It's medium-bodied and balanced, with fine but slightly dusty tannins and a dry finish. It should show better with a little more time in bottle. 5,228 bottles were filled in April 2019.

Description
The Algueira Serradelo red wine is a unique expression of viticulture in the Ribeira Sacra region. This red wine is made from 100% Brancellao variety, a native grape that brings distinctive characteristics to this wine. The vineyards where this grape comes from benefit from slate soils, varied orientations and a Mediterranean microclimate, factors that significantly influence the quality and profile of the wine.
Winemaking
The elaboration of Algueira Serradelo is a careful and artisanal process. The grapes are trodden with the feet and fermented in French oak barrels, with a prolonged maceration. This traditional method is combined with a 12-month ageing in 225-litre French oak barrels, which have gone through more than five cycles of use. This ageing process contributes to the complexity and structure of the wine, without dominating its fruit profile.
Taste
Algueira Serradelo is a true representation of the Brancellao variety. It is characterised by an intense cherry colour with orange hues, typical of the ageing process. Initially, a certain rusticity is perceived that gives way to notes of ripe acidic fruits, such as red plum, and balsamic touches, such as black tea and laurel. The background of the wine reveals hints of marc.
On the palate, Algueira Serradelo surprises with its outstanding acidity and round texture. The first sip reveals a tannic presence that underlines the strength and personality of the variety. The aftertaste brings with it flavours of chocolate, adding an extra layer of complexity to this distinctive wine. Its flavour profile is a balance between tradition and the unique expression of the Ribeira Sacra terroir.
